Winner of the Pulitzer Prize

In the remote, unforgiving landscape of central Florida, Ezra "Penny" Baxter, his wife Ora and their son Jody carve out a precarious existence. Only ever a failed crop away from disaster, life in the Big Scrub is one of lurking danger, wild beauty and the thrill of the hunt.

Jody’s world is transformed when he rescues a starving fawn, who becomes his constant companion. But their bond is threatened when the yearling endangers the family’s survival—and Jody is forced to make a terrible choice that will change him forever.

Winner of the 1939 Pulitzer Prize and an instant bestseller, The Yearling is a moving and richly evocative classic for readers of all ages.

"A literary masterpiece for all ages … a tale of growing up, of love and laughter, of tragedy and loss and grief—a tale that is so compelling that it turns the page for you: The Yearling leaves you tearful, breathless, exhilarated."—Michael Morpurgo
